summaryrefslogtreecommitdiff
path: root/src/output/plugins/SndioOutputPlugin.cxx
diff options
context:
space:
mode:
authorMax Kellermann <max@duempel.org>2016-06-22 11:01:37 +0200
committerMax Kellermann <max@duempel.org>2016-06-22 11:01:37 +0200
commit1207fd1f16ca880d56fb37f0b9116b903c5e423e (patch)
treefd5ca9d788bb21c92d599eabc48c0608add08bd8 /src/output/plugins/SndioOutputPlugin.cxx
parent8aa61e230c49451cfb9d53505b0b1397d38412a1 (diff)
output/sndio: remove unnecessary initialization
Diffstat (limited to 'src/output/plugins/SndioOutputPlugin.cxx')
-rw-r--r--src/output/plugins/SndioOutputPlugin.cxx7
1 files changed, 2 insertions, 5 deletions
diff --git a/src/output/plugins/SndioOutputPlugin.cxx b/src/output/plugins/SndioOutputPlugin.cxx
index d3cfedcd6..b3f9f72d4 100644
--- a/src/output/plugins/SndioOutputPlugin.cxx
+++ b/src/output/plugins/SndioOutputPlugin.cxx
@@ -46,8 +46,7 @@ class SndioOutput {
public:
SndioOutput()
- :base(sndio_output_plugin),
- device(nullptr), sio_hdl(nullptr) {}
+ :base(sndio_output_plugin) {}
~SndioOutput() {}
bool Configure(const ConfigBlock &block, Error &error);
@@ -165,15 +164,13 @@ SndioOutput::Open(AudioFormat &audio_format, gcc_unused Error &error)
return true;
err:
sio_close(sio_hdl);
- sio_hdl = nullptr;
return false;
}
void
SndioOutput::Close()
{
- if (sio_hdl)
- sio_close(sio_hdl);
+ sio_close(sio_hdl);
delete timer;
}